HashMap詳解

hashmap的數據結構 Hashmap的底層數據結構是由數組+鏈表組成的,是線程不安全,允許key和value爲null。底層結構數組叫哈希桶,而桶內則是鏈表,鏈表中的節點Node存放着實際的元素。 JDK 1.8 以前 HashMap 的實現是 數組+鏈表,即使哈希函數取得再好,也很難達到元素百分百均勻分佈。 當 HashMap 中有大量的元素都存放到同一個桶中時,這個桶下有一條長長的鏈表,這
相關文章
相關標籤/搜索